Understanding the Impact of Sediment in Water
Sediment refers to solid particles that can accumulate in your water supply, causing turbidity. This can stem from various sources, including decaying leaves, soil erosion, or even minerals like iron and manganese. While sediment often appears harmless, it can contain harmful bacteria or microorganisms, making it critical for homeowners to address the issue effectively.
Confirming Sediment and Turbidity Issues
To determine if your water is plagued by sediment or turbidity, conduct a water test. Many retailers offer straightforward testing kits that can help you analyze your water quality from home. Look for indicators such as:
- Cloudiness or murkiness in a glass of water
- Floaters or particles visible to the naked eye
- Metallic taste or an off-putting odor
Once you've suspected sediment-related issues, a detailed test will provide concrete evidence regarding particle concentration and other potential contaminants.
Effective Treatment Solutions for Sediment
When dealing with sediment and turbidity, sediment filters offer a reliable solution. These filters are specifically designed to capture particles from the water supply, improving its clarity and safety. Various filter types, such as cartridge filters, backwash filters, and multimedia filters, utilize different mechanisms to remove or significantly reduce sediments.
Choosing the right technology depends on the specific needs of your home and water quality. Some systems use a combination of sediment and carbon filters, effectively removing both particulate matter and taste-altering substances.
Sizing Your Sediment Filtration Equipment
Correctly sizing your filtration system is crucial for optimal performance. Key considerations include:
- Flow Rate: Determine the volume of water your household uses during peak times to select a filter with an appropriate flow rate.
- Grain Capacity: This refers to the amount of sediment the filter can handle before needing maintenance. Calculate this based on your water test results and typical usage.
- Gallons Per Day (GPD): Assess your daily water usage to ensure your system can accommodate your household's needs.
- Tank Size: For more comprehensive systems, the size of the storage tank impacts how often the system must regenerate and how long you can rely on filtered water.
Maintenance Requirements for Sediment Filters
Routine maintenance is essential for ensuring that sediment filters operate efficiently. Depending on usage and water quality, maintenance may include:
- Replacing filter cartridges every 6 to 12 months
- Inspecting and cleaning the system components at least every few months
- Regularly testing water quality to confirm the filter is performing as expected
Following a strict maintenance schedule can help prolong the life of your filtration system and ensure your water remains clean and safe.

Types of Sediment Filters
Understanding the different types of sediment filters available in the market can help you make a more informed decision. Here are some common types:
- Cartridge Filters: These are disposable filter elements that can easily be replaced and are effective for capturing larger particles. They are suitable for general household use.
- Bag Filters: Often used in industrial settings, bag filters can handle a large volume of water and are effective in removing sediment and debris. They are available in various micron ratings.
- Multimedia Filters: Combining multiple layers of filtering media, multimedia filters can capture a wide range of particle sizes, making them ideal for complex sediment problems.
- Backwashing Filters: These self-cleaning systems use a backwashing process to flush out collected sediments, reducing the need for regular filter changes, thus providing ease of maintenance.

Complementary Systems
For optimal water quality, sediment filters can be paired with other types of filtration systems. Consider the following:
- Activated Carbon Filters: Effective for removing chemicals, VOCs, and odors, these filters work well alongside sediment filters to provide comprehensive water treatment.
- Reverse Osmosis Systems: These systems remove a wide range of impurities at a molecular level. Used in conjunction with sediment filters, they ensure that water is not only clear but also free from harmful contaminants.
- UV Purifiers: Utilizing ultraviolet light, these systems disinfect water by killing bacteria and viruses. When combined with sediment and activated carbon filters, UV purifiers provide an additional layer of protection against microbial contamination.
